Electrical Shift Engineer Duties:
- PPMs & Reactive maintenance
- Statutory Compliance
- Single and Three Phase Power, Motors, Generators, Shutdowns, Switchgear, Emergency Lighting, Fire Alarm Test, AHUs, FCUs, VAVs, Sprinkler Systems, Pumps, Belts, BMS Operation
- Carry out isolation of plant and systems in accordance with safety requirements
- Ensure corrective/repair works are carried out in accordance with regulations
- Endorse safe working practices, quality standards conformity and best practice methods
- Organising subcontractors
- Completing logbooks and RAMS Reports
- Permits to work
- Raise and close jobs on PDAs as necessary
Electrical Engineer Requirements:
- City and Guilds / EAL / NVQ or equivalent in Electrical Installations / Engineering (Level 3 and regulations)
- At least 3 years experience within commercial maintenance
- Strong M&E system experience
- Live within commutable distance to Canary Wharf
